INNOGROUP FOUNDATION INC, founded in 2013, is a small nonprofit in the Community Improvement sector that reported $864K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. The organization ran a surplus of $216K, a strong 25% operating margin.

Mission

SUPPORT ORGANIZATIONS WHOSE PURPOSE IS TO IMPROVE COMMUNITY RESOURCES SUCH AS WATER, HOUSING, EDUCATION, AND JOB OPPORTUNITIES IN POVERTY STRICKEN COMMUNITIES. CONTINUED ON SCHEDULE O
